Letter: Real men earn right to be called by title ‘mister’
Tuesday, June 13, 2000 | 9:39 a.m.
"Mister" is a title you give to a real man. Let the criminal's lawyer call these low-lives mister. There are very few lawyers I'd call mister. If you all want to see some real men, come to Carefree Senior Living on Sandhill Road. Many men there raised families and never ran away from that responsibility.
Many fought in wars and came face to face with death and never backed down. Some are sick, but still have the courage to show up every morning at the clubhouse with a warm greeting and a smile on their face, and I might add, play a darn good game of pool.
Thank God I'm surrounded every day with real men I'm proud to call "mister."
JOHN TOMINSKY
